Job Description Summary Location- RemoteThe Regional Director (RD), Access & Reimbursement is a field-based role that serves as the regional lead for Novartis Allergy/Immunology Novartis Patient Support (NPS) Access & Reimbursement field teams. RDs lead a team of diverse field access & reimbursement roles focused on supporting customers on all matters related to patient access to our evolving allergy/immunology portfolio. The RD will provide leadership, management and coaching, operations, compliance, and budget oversight for their aligned regions in support of aligned product(s) strategy and pre-specified business goals. The RD must maintain a national perspective in their decision-making, collaborate with other NPS and cross-functional RDs, and lead projects/initiatives at a national- and regional-level. RDs are re-sponsible for linking business strategy with exquisite and compliant execution within their regions to deliver pre-specified impact for the Novartis Pharmaceutical Corporation (NPC). They are also re-sponsible for consistent acceleration of appropriate pull through of aligned business objectives. RDs should consistently demonstrate openness for courageous conversations and performance management of their direct reports to enable and bolster a forward-thinking culture, while also driving overall business impact. RDs will partner closely with other Novartis Pharmaceuticals Corporation (NPC) field and headquarter-based associates, including Customer Engagement (Sales) and Market Access, representing NPC with the highest integrity in accordance with NPC Values and Behaviors. RDs will also be re-quired to coordinate and communicate cross-functionally within NPC (e.g., Patient Support Center, Customer Engagement, Marketing, Market Access, Public Affairs, State & Government Affairs, Trade, Specialty Pharmacy Account Management, and other applicable third-party affiliates). The scope and scale of the role will adapt to meet the expanding needs of Novartis in pursuit of enterprise impact.
